Description

This exceptional commercial premises presents a rare opportunity to secure a distinctive piece of London’s heritage. Rich in character, the building reflects its Industrial Revolution origins and retains an atmosphere reminiscent of the Jack the Ripper era. The property offers a self-contained commercial unit arranged over the ground floor and basement, featuring a private entrance along with WC and kitchenette facilities. The space is suitable for a variety of commercial uses (excluding restaurant use) and will appeal to occupiers seeking premises with both charm and historical significance.

Location

The building is located on the West side of Crispin Street just off Brushfield Street and close to the edge of the City's Square Mile in the heart of Spitalfields. The property stands at the doorstep of the Spitalfields Market, Shoreditch and Brick Lane, now an established office/retail location popular with the media and tech sector. The building is well served by public transport, with Liverpool Street, Aldgate East and Shoreditch High Street stations being within very short walking distance.
